In a scathing critique, the speaker takes aim at the city of Denver's handling of homelessness, questioning the accuracy of its claims about reducing homelessness and the effectiveness of its programs. The city's auditor has found that it's been unable to track its spending on homelessness, with some programs costing millions more than reported. Meanwhile, the city is celebrating a 12% drop in homelessness, but a closer look reveals that this number may be based on a flawed methodology.
The speaker delves into the complexities of the homelessness industrial complex, where funding is tied to the number of people served rather than the number of people actually helped. This creates a system where the goal is to manage the problem rather than solve it. The city's auditor has raised concerns about the lack of transparency in its spending, and the speaker argues that this lack of accountability is a major issue.
The conversation also touches on the recent settlement between Meta and the state of Colorado, which requires the company to implement changes to its social media platform to protect children's mental health. The speaker questions the effectiveness of this settlement and whether it will truly make a difference.
As the speaker wraps up the episode, he encourages listeners to think critically about the issues surrounding homelessness and the role of government in addressing it. He argues that until we break down the complexities of the homelessness industrial complex and start addressing the root causes of the problem, we'll never truly make progress.
